How It Works
The workflow initiates through a manual or scheduled trigger, connecting YouTube's API to extract video metadata. A custom function processes and transforms the retrieved data, preparing it for seamless integration with Raindrop. Each video's critical information—including title, URL, description, and timestamps—is systematically mapped and saved as a new bookmark. The automation supports multiple filtering and processing rules, enabling precise content collection based on predefined criteria.
